Animating Characters for Realism and Expression
( 30 Modules )

Module #1
Introduction to Character Animation
Overview of the course, importance of character animation, and setting goals for realistic and expressive animation
Module #2
Understanding Human Anatomy and Movement
Study of human anatomy, movement, and behavior to create believable character animation
Module #3
Principles of Animation
Review of the 12 basic principles of animation and how to apply them to character animation
Module #4
Character Design and Development
Creating a characters personality, backstory, and design to inform animation decisions
Module #5
Setting Up a Character Rig
Introduction to character rigging, setting up a character for animation, and understanding constraints
Module #6
Keyframe Animation Fundamentals
Basics of keyframe animation, including timing, spacing, and motion paths
Module #7
Walk Cycles and Basic Locomotion
Creating realistic walk cycles and basic locomotion for characters
Module #8
Run and Jump Cycles
Creating realistic run and jump cycles for characters
Module #9
Upper Body Animation
Animating the upper body, including arms, hands, and facial expressions
Module #10
Facial Animation and Emotional Expression
Creating realistic facial expressions and emotional responses
Module #11
Body Language and Nonverbal Communication
Using body language to convey character emotion and personality
Module #12
Physicality and Weight
Creating realistic physical interactions with the environment and conveying weight and gravity
Module #13
Reaction and Response
Creating realistic reactions and responses to stimuli and interactions
Module #14
Working with Dialogue and Voice Acting
Animating to dialogue, lip syncing, and working with voice actors
Module #15
Pantomime and Silent Storytelling
Telling stories without dialogue, using pantomime and silent animation techniques
Module #16
Advanced Animation Techniques
Exploring advanced animation techniques, such as blendshapes, simulations, and physics
Module #17
Polishing and Refining Animation
Refining and polishing animation, including timing, spacing, and attention to detail
Module #18
Shot Composition and Camera Movement
Composing shots and camera movement to enhance character animation and storytelling
Module #19
Lighting for Character Animation
Using lighting to enhance mood, atmosphere, and character emotion
Module #20
Working with Feedback and Iteration
Receiving and implementing feedback, and iterative processes for improving animation
Module #21
Creating a Character Animation Demo Reel
Creating a demo reel to showcase character animation skills and style
Module #22
Industry Insights and Trends
Exploring current industry trends, tools, and techniques in character animation
Module #23
Career Development and Networking
Developing a career in character animation, building a network, and finding opportunities
Module #24
Project Development and Pre-Production
Developing a personal project, creating a concept, and planning for production
Module #25
Production and Animation Workflow
Managing a production, creating an animation schedule, and working efficiently
Module #26
Post-Production and Visual Effects
Adding visual effects, compositing, and finishing a project
Module #27
Final Project Workshop
Guided workshop for students to work on their final projects and receive feedback
Module #28
Final Project Review and Feedback
Final review of student projects, feedback, and next steps
Module #29
Career and Project Showcase
Showcasing student work, discussing career development, and networking
Module #30
Course Wrap-Up & Conclusion
Planning next steps in Animating Characters for Realism and Expression career
